Buffalo Trace is an immensely, beautiful, National Historic Landmark that sits on the banks of the Kentucky River in the rolling foothills of Frankfort, the capital city of Kentucky.

The distillery has a rustic look that brings the sense of being in the pre-Prohibition era. Gorgeous landscaping that is great for backdrop, photo sceneries surround the buildings adding a different charm. Thought-provoking, informative tours are FREE to visitors and last roughly about an hour with samples at the end, and there's something for everyone, even those interested in haunted places. Tours end at the gift shop and there's a wide array of Buffalo Trace merchandise to wear, drink or have as a collector's item.

Hungry? Grab a delicious pulled-pork, brisket or another type of meal inside of the Firehouse Sandwich Shop and wash it down with a Dr. McGillicuddy's root beer. Large portions for a very reasonable price that won't leave your pockets suffering while on vacation.
